Transaction 13758d26cb585bae13a977f581d76c48b792b56d11adf86930c8c18319c09c77

block
524fc14d1489c60621bc954708bbfb4cb33101f8eae8ae5f19cc18bafca3767c

7 Inputs

2 Outputs